Biography
Meaghan B Murphy is a powerhouse editor, author, podcaster, speaker, and high-voltage media personality known for turning up the good energy. Currently the editor-in-chief of Woman’s Day, she’s on a mission to modernize the iconic brand and bring more joy to everyday life—both on the page and on screen. A regular guest on Today, Live with Kelly and Mark, and beyond, Meaghan is a go-to expert for feel-good lifestyle tips and standout gift guides. She stars in My Perfect Day on Very Local, where she plays fairy godmother and fun facilitator for deserving families — a role that earned her Emmy and Telly Awards as host and producer.
Previously, she spent six years as executive editor of Good Housekeeping, and before that held top roles at SELF, Cosmopolitan, and Teen People. She got her start at YM, where she began as a college student. Her book Your Fully Charged Life (Penguin Random House) — part pep talk, part toolkit — has made her a sought-after keynote speaker for major companies and wellness events across the country.
Meaghan also co-hosted the hit podcast Off the Gram, appeared in the NBC News series A Better Way, and starred in season four of Small Business Revolution on Hulu. She brings the same infectious energy to her personal platform @meaghanbmurphy, where she shares behind-the-scenes peeks at work, mom life, and her three-kid circus in New Jersey–complete with a new puppy Darby and husband Patrick.
